Output 281649417738cc316aeecb167b177d17bf26c2d6c4ee3632905ea2d753e09d4f:0

value
73476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66aaaa6928b9bb3f0bf356834ffceb50b4d54355 OP_EQUAL
address
3B3sJAkQc3FtvPBLkuoN96EFk3LMHNp85X
transaction
281649417738cc316aeecb167b177d17bf26c2d6c4ee3632905ea2d753e09d4f
spent
true